一、備份 MySQL 資料庫
在刪除 MySQL 資料庫之前,請務必備份資料庫,以免誤操作導致資料遺失。可以使用以下指令進行備份:
$ mysqldump -u root -p ––all-databases > all_dbs.sql
其中,root
為 MySQL 的超級管理員帳號,all_dbs.sql
為備份檔名。備份完成後將檔案儲存到安全的位置。
二、停止MySQL 服務
在刪除前需要先停止MySQL 服務,使用下列指令停止MySQL 服務:
$ sudo systemctl stop mysql
三、解除安裝MySQL
#方法一:使用apt-get 指令卸載MySQL
可以使用下列指令解除安裝MySQL:
$ sudo apt-get remove ––purge mysql-server mysql-client mysql-common
如果在MySQL 安裝過程中也安裝了其他元件,可以使用下列指令進行解除安裝:
$ sudo apt-get remove ––purge mysql-server mysql-client mysql-common <other components>
方法二:手動卸載MySQL
手動卸載是必須的,如果apt-get 指令後面還有未刪除的MySQL 相關元件。使用下列命令可以查看MySQL 相關的檔案和目錄:
$ dpkg –S | grep mysql
使用以下命令刪除MySQL 相關的檔案和目錄:
$ sudo rm -rf <file/directory>
可以根據上述命令刪除以下目錄和檔案:
/etc/mysql/
/var/lib/mysql/
/var/log/ mysql
/usr/bin/mysql
#/usr/sbin/mysql
/ usr/share/mysql
/root/.mysql_history
卸載完成後需要重新啟動電腦。
四、檢查 MySQL 是否完全刪除
解除安裝 MySQL 後需要檢查 MySQL 是否完全刪除。使用下列指令檢查 MySQL 是否完全刪除:
$ sudo find / -iname 'mysql*' -exec rm -rf {} ;
這個指令將在整個電腦檔案系統的每個目錄中搜尋包含「mysql」的檔案或目錄,並將它們刪除。該指令檢查完畢後,MySQL 所有相關的檔案和目錄都被移除。
五、安裝MySQL
如果需要重新安裝MySQL,可以使用下列指令安裝MySQL:
$ sudo apt-get update $ sudo apt-get install mysql-server
六、還原備份資料
如果之前已經備份了MySQL 資料庫,可以利用備份資料進行復原。使用下列指令進行還原資料:
$ mysql -u root -p < all_dbs.sql
其中,root
為 MySQL 的超級管理員帳號,all_dbs.sql
為先前備份的資料檔名。
以上是Linux系統下怎麼刪除MySQL的詳細內容。更多資訊請關注PHP中文網其他相關文章!